Changing the Metering Method
 Still Images 
 
Movies
Adjust the metering method (how brightness is measured) to suit shooting 
conditions as follows.
 
Press the [ ] button, choose [ ] in the 
menu, and choose the desired option 
(
 
The option you configured is now 
displayed.
Evaluative
For typical shooting conditions, including backlit 
shots. Automatically adjusts exposure to match the 
shooting conditions.
Center 
Weighted 
Avg.
Determines the average brightness of light across 
the entire image area, calculated by treating 
brightness in the central area as more important.
Spot
Metering restricted to within the [
] (Spot AE 
Point frame), displayed in the center of the screen.
Image Brightness (Exposure)
Adjusting Image Brightness (Exposure 
Compensation)
 Still Images 
 Movies
The standard exposure set by the camera can be adjusted in 1/3-stop 
increments, in a range of –2 to +2.
 
Press the [ ] button. As you watch the 
screen, press the [ ][ ] buttons to adjust 
brightness.
 
When shooting movies, shoot with the 
exposure compensation bar displayed.
 
When shooting still images, press the 
[ ] button to display the set exposure 
compensation amount, and then shoot.
 
You can also shoot still images with the exposure compensation 
bar displayed.
 
While recording a movie, [
] is displayed, and the exposure is 
locked.
